Another exciting thing that happened for me this year is that I started teaching still life painting classes in acrylics. That has been a very fun experience and also a huge learning experience. When we paint it's often very intuitive, and to teach you have to stop and think about each step and why. I learned all sorts of things about my process that I'd never really analyzed or put into words before.
